In the glitzy world of Hollywood, few figures stand out like Sylvester Stallone. As Martin Kove enthusiastically points out, Stallone’s recent involvement as a cultural ambassador highlights his potential to reinvigorate the film industry. Kove, famed for his portrayal of John Kreese in “The Karate Kid” and its sequel series “Cobra Kai,” believes that Stallone possesses the charisma and experience required to guide Hollywood back to its creative roots. The notion of Stallone—a beloved action star known for roles such as “Rambo”—taking a stand against the political tides sweeping the industry presents an opportunity for significant change.
